Responsibilities:
The individual will play a critical role in the development and implementation of a strategic Data Analytics program for Compliance and support the development of the function’s operating platform. They will be required to engage with Compliance, business, and technology teams to implement the goals of the department.
Participate in the strategic development of the Data Analytics program including the design and implementation of appropriate tools and technologies
Liaise with Compliance colleagues and senior management to support the implementation of reusable tools and scripts
Work with teams to identify opportunities to leverage technology and analytics in connection with risk testing and analytical processes
Identify areas to automate existing processes or construct solutions through Python, visualization tools or other data utilities
Propose alternative and creative data-driven approaches to traditional testing methods that enable efficiencies or provide additional coverage
Participate in data analysis activities aimed at supporting functional delivery and other ad-hoc requests
Properly document and maintain all code used to execute testing, build tools, and/or execute data-centric activities supporting the department
Build strong relationships with technology teams to ensure standardization, scale, and accuracy of data through data warehousing
Collaborate with technology teams to ensure data integrity, consistency, and accessibility across platforms
Support in the development, delivery, and distribution of data analytics presentations, documentation and training
Contribute to the development and maintenance of analytics repositories, including code documentation and versioning best practices
Skills and Experience:
Undergraduate or graduate degree in computer science, data analytics, or data science is preferred
Strong SQL and Python skills required
Experience with data visualisation tools preferred
Experience working with version control systemsand familiarity with version control workflows in collaborative development environments.Experience with Azure DevOps is desirable.
Demonstrated ability to work with data warehousing solutions to support scalable analytics and reporting. Experience with modern cloud-based platforms preferred.
Familiarity with BlackRock’s Aladdin platform is advantageous
Comfortable navigating complex data environments and translating business requirements into technical solutions
Excellent communication (verbal, written, and listening) and interpersonal skills
Accuracy and attention to detail
Familiarity with AI tools and prompt engineering preferred
